[QUOTE]The founder of one of the world's largest file-sharing websites, Megaupload, has appeared in a New Zealand court after being arrested in a US-led crackdown on internet piracy.
Police earlier arrested four people in New Zealand as part of a US-led crackdown on internet piracy.
The founder of Megaupload, known as Kim Dotcom, appeared in court today along with three other men.
They were arrested when 70 New Zealand police raided ten properties around Auckland.
Detective Inspector Grant Wormald said $US100 million dollars of assets have been seized.
The US Justice Department alleges that Megaupload.com and other related sites generated $US170 million in criminal proceeds, and cost copyright holders $480 million in pirated films and other content.
The site's founder, known by various names including Kim Schmitz and Kim Dotcom, is from the Netherlands but is a New Zealand resident.
He was arrested on Friday along with another New Zealander and two Germans.
They are due to appear in court on Friday afternoon.
Police have also seized assets including luxury cars and $8 million held by New Zealand financial institutions.[/QUOTE]
